On Mon, Feb 25, 2002 at 04:03:17PM -0600, Jim Clark wrote: > Hate to ask it, as it has been discussed many times and there are many > web pages on it, but I can't get it to work. > > RedHat 7.2 using GIMP 1.2.3 > > I have some additional fonts I'm trying to install. I have added the > path to this directory to my /usr/X11R6/lib/X11/fs/config file by just > adding the directory with a comma to the list. > > The directory has been the recipient of a type1inst action and the > fonts.dir and fonts.scale files are there. They are woned by root with > 444 permissions, which seem to be the perms on other directories. > > I did a xset fp rehash. > > I still do not have the fonts I tried to install.
Did you restart the font server? On Redhat 7.1, you can do this by running: # /etc/init.d/xfs restart > While on the topic of fonts, there seem to be many redundancies and many > more not too worthwhile.
